Foundationless
Foundationless adjective - Having no basis in reason or fact.
Usage example: a careful investigation proved that the charges were foundationless
Well-founded is an antonym for foundationless.
Well-founded
Well-founded adjective - According to the rules of logic.
Foundationless is an antonym for well-founded.
